Klipboard provides specialist software, services and support to deliver fully integrated trading and business management solutions to companies in the distributive trade – wherever they are in the world. With a unique depth of knowledge and experience in ERP/SaaS solutions, Klipboard has a wide range of clients includes wholesalers, distributors, merchants and retailers from small traders to multinational enterprises. Klipboard has offices in the UK, Ireland, The Netherlands, South Africa, Kenya and North America. Our mission is simple: to design and deliver high performance, integrated ERP solutions that enable our distributive trade customers to source effectively, stock efficiently, sell profitably and service competitively

We’re looking for ambitious Developer to join our technical team and help execute on our growth strategy for Klipboard solutions. This is a rare opportunity to join a growth stage technology company, working with a close-knit team to uncover new opportunities and position yourself for success and rapid career progression as we have plans to rapidly scale the team over the next 12 months. We are currently growing at a rapid pace with customers using Klipboard globally to manage their business operations. To support this growth, we are looking for an all-rounder in development. We don’t expect you to be an expert in everything, but a fundamental understanding of how things work is important. This role will be responsible for working within a small team to further develop our SaaS platform which is focused on enterprise mobility. Our platform intelligently helps businesses such as Caterpillar, Oxford Instruments to manage their mobile workforce in order to operate smarter and more efficiently for the delivery of service jobs in the field.

Company Info

You may also have seen from our recent posts that we are excited to begin sharing our new company name – Klipboard. Kerridge Commercial Systems (KCS) is becoming Klipboard and our new brand is designed to bring together our expertise across distribution, automotive, retail, rental, transport management, manufacturing, and field service management.
